§ 15-5-212 — RESIGNATION, REMOVAL, MODIFICATION OR TERMINATION PROCEEDINGS
Idaho·Title 15 UNIFORM PROBATE CODE·Part 2. GUARDIANS OF MINORS·Ch. 5 PROTECTION OF PERSONS UNDER DISABILITY AND THEIR PROPERTY
(1)Any person interested in the welfare of a ward, or the ward if fourteen (14) or more years of age, may petition for removal of a guardian, or for modification or termination of the guardianship, on the ground that such removal, modification or termination would be in the best interest of the ward. A guardian may petition for permission to resign. A petition for removal or for permission to resign may, but need not, include a request for appointment of a successor guardian.
(2)After notice and hearing on a petition for removal or for permission to resign, the court may terminate the guardianship and make any further order that may be appropriate.
